Hi, I'm about to embark on this turntable and would like to purchase the 3 in one motor oil you use in a lot of your videos, which alas in unavailable in the UK. Could you advise a seller that would ship to the UK? Great videos keep up the good work
@TurntableGuy
@TurntableGuy Жыл бұрын
You can also use sewing machine oil like Singer if 3in1 is not available.
@scottparkin8159
@scottparkin8159 Жыл бұрын
@@TurntableGuy thanks very much for your advice, we do have 3 in one in the UK, just not that particular one which seems USA only. Used to work on sewing machines so will try your suggestion, is that the SAE 30 you use in your red tin? Hopefully you do my other pioneer, the PL-530 in the future.
@TurntableGuy
@TurntableGuy Жыл бұрын
@scottparkin8159 Yes, non-detergent SAE 30. Regular 3in1 is not good for bearings. Has to be the blue bottle.
